    Banking System Software Market Summary

    As per MRFR analysis, the Banking System Software Market was estimated at 110.51 USD Billion in 2024. The Banking System Software industry is projected to grow from 115.46 USD Billion in 2025 to 178.82 USD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 4.47 during the forecast period 2025 - 2035.

    Key Market Trends & Highlights

    The Banking System Software Market is experiencing a transformative shift towards cloud-based and customer-centric solutions.

    • North America remains the largest market for banking system software, driven by robust technological infrastructure.
    • Asia-Pacific is emerging as the fastest-growing region, fueled by increasing digital banking adoption and innovation.
    • Core Banking Solutions dominate the market, while Mobile Banking Solutions are witnessing rapid growth due to changing consumer preferences.
    • Key market drivers include regulatory compliance requirements and the ongoing digital transformation initiatives that are reshaping the banking landscape.

    Market Size & Forecast

    2024 Market Size 110.51 (USD Billion)
    2035 Market Size 178.82 (USD Billion)
    CAGR (2025 - 2035) 4.47%

    Major Players

    FIS (US), Finastra (GB), Temenos (CH), Oracle (US), SAP (DE), NICE (IL), SS&C Technologies (US), Jack Henry & Associates (US), ACI Worldwide (US)

    Shift Towards Open Banking Models

    The shift towards open banking models is transforming the Banking System Software Market. Open banking allows third-party developers to access financial institutions' data through application programming interfaces (APIs), fostering innovation and competition. This trend is gaining traction as consumers demand more personalized and flexible banking solutions. As of 2025, the adoption of open banking is expected to accelerate, leading to the development of new software applications that enhance customer experiences. Financial institutions are recognizing the potential of open banking to create value-added services and improve customer engagement. Consequently, the Banking System Software Market is likely to witness increased demand for software solutions that support open banking initiatives, enabling banks to collaborate with fintechs and other service providers to deliver innovative financial products.

    Regulatory Compliance Requirements

    The Banking System Software Market is increasingly influenced by stringent regulatory compliance requirements. Financial institutions are mandated to adhere to various regulations, such as anti-money laundering (AML) and know your customer (KYC) guidelines. This necessitates the adoption of sophisticated banking software solutions that can ensure compliance and mitigate risks. As of 2025, the market for compliance-related software is projected to grow significantly, driven by the need for real-time monitoring and reporting capabilities. Institutions are investing in advanced technologies to automate compliance processes, thereby reducing operational costs and enhancing efficiency. The demand for software that can seamlessly integrate compliance features is likely to propel the Banking System Software Market further, as organizations seek to avoid hefty fines and reputational damage.

    Regional Insights

    North America : Innovation and Leadership Hub

    North America is the largest market for banking system software, holding approximately 45% of the global market share. The region's growth is driven by technological advancements, increasing demand for digital banking solutions, and stringent regulatory requirements. The U.S. and Canada are the primary contributors, with a strong focus on cybersecurity and compliance, further enhancing market dynamics. The competitive landscape is characterized by the presence of major players such as FIS, Oracle, and Jack Henry & Associates. These companies are continuously innovating to meet the evolving needs of financial institutions. The U.S. market is particularly robust, with a high adoption rate of cloud-based solutions and AI-driven analytics, positioning it as a leader in the banking software sector.

    Europe : Regulatory Framework and Growth

    Europe is the second-largest market for banking system software, accounting for around 30% of the global market share. The region's growth is fueled by the increasing adoption of digital banking solutions, regulatory compliance demands, and a shift towards open banking. Countries like Germany and the UK are leading the charge, with robust regulatory frameworks that encourage innovation and competition in the financial sector. The competitive landscape in Europe features key players such as SAP and Temenos, who are leveraging advanced technologies to enhance their offerings. The presence of a diverse range of financial institutions, from traditional banks to fintech startups, creates a dynamic environment for banking software solutions. The European market is expected to continue its growth trajectory, driven by ongoing digital transformation initiatives.

    Asia-Pacific : Emerging Market Potential

    Asia-Pacific is witnessing rapid growth in the banking system software market, holding approximately 20% of the global market share. The region's expansion is driven by increasing financial inclusion, rising smartphone penetration, and a growing middle class. Countries like China and India are at the forefront, with significant investments in digital banking infrastructure and fintech innovations that cater to a tech-savvy population. The competitive landscape is becoming increasingly vibrant, with both established players and new entrants vying for market share. Companies like Finastra and ACI Worldwide are expanding their presence in the region, capitalizing on the demand for advanced banking solutions. The Asia-Pacific market is characterized by a strong focus on mobile banking and digital payment solutions, which are reshaping the financial services landscape.

    Key Players and Competitive Insights

    The Banking System Software Market is currently characterized by a dynamic competitive landscape, driven by rapid technological advancements and evolving customer expectations. Key players such as FIS (US), Finastra (GB), and Temenos (CH) are strategically positioning themselves through innovation and partnerships. FIS (US) focuses on enhancing its digital banking solutions, while Finastra (GB) emphasizes open banking capabilities to foster collaboration with fintechs. Temenos (CH) is investing heavily in cloud-based solutions, which appears to be a significant growth driver in the market. Collectively, these strategies not only enhance their competitive edge but also shape the overall market dynamics, pushing other players to adapt or risk obsolescence.

    In terms of business tactics, companies are increasingly localizing their operations to better serve regional markets, which may optimize supply chains and reduce operational costs. The market structure is moderately fragmented, with several players vying for market share. However, the influence of major companies like Oracle (US) and SAP (DE) remains substantial, as they leverage their extensive resources and established reputations to maintain a competitive advantage.

    In August 2025, FIS (US) announced a strategic partnership with a leading fintech firm to enhance its digital payment solutions. This collaboration is likely to bolster FIS's market position by integrating advanced technologies that cater to the growing demand for seamless payment experiences. Such partnerships may also facilitate access to new customer segments, thereby expanding their market reach.

    In September 2025, Finastra (GB) launched a new suite of cloud-based banking solutions aimed at improving operational efficiency for mid-sized banks. This initiative underscores Finastra's commitment to digital transformation and positions the company as a leader in providing scalable solutions that meet the needs of a diverse clientele. The strategic importance of this launch lies in its potential to attract banks seeking to modernize their operations without incurring significant upfront costs.

    In October 2025, Temenos (CH) unveiled its latest AI-driven analytics platform designed to enhance customer engagement and personalization in banking services. This move reflects Temenos's focus on integrating artificial intelligence into its offerings, which could significantly improve customer satisfaction and retention rates. The introduction of such innovative solutions is indicative of a broader trend within the industry, where companies are increasingly leveraging technology to differentiate themselves in a competitive market.
